Understanding Refresh Rates: A Quick Primer

Imagine watching a flipbook animation. The faster you flip the pages, the smoother the motion appears. That’s essentially how refresh rates work. Refresh rate, measured in hertz (Hz), represents how many times per second your monitor updates the on-screen image. A higher refresh rate results in smoother visuals and faster response times.

In high-octane games like Fortnite, where rapid reactions and split-second decisions are crucial, the importance of a high refresh rate cannot be overstated. A monitor with a 165Hz refresh rate refreshes the screen 165 times per second, delivering an ultra-smooth experience that can provide a tangible edge over players using lower refresh rate displays.

Before You Buy: Key Considerations

While a 165Hz monitor sounds like a dream for competitive Fortnite players, it’s essential to weigh a few critical factors before making the leap:

1. PC Hardware Capabilities

A 165Hz monitor is only as good as the system powering it. To fully leverage its capabilities, your PC—particularly your graphics card and CPU—needs to consistently deliver 165 fps or more in Fortnite. If your hardware can’t keep up, you may experience stuttering or uneven performance, which could negate the benefits of the high refresh rate.

2. Cost vs. Benefit

High refresh rate monitors generally come at a premium compared to their 60Hz or 75Hz counterparts. While the jump from 60Hz to 144Hz offers a significant improvement, the leap from 144Hz to 165Hz may be less noticeable for some players. Consider whether the incremental improvement is worth the additional cost based on your budget and gaming goals.

3. Diminishing Returns

The law of diminishing returns applies to refresh rates. While the difference between 60Hz and 144Hz is night and day, the jump from 144Hz to 165Hz is more subtle. Depending on your sensitivity to visual changes, you may find that a 144Hz monitor provides nearly the same experience at a lower price point.

Who Should Consider a 165Hz Monitor?

Whether a 165Hz monitor is the right choice for you depends on your gaming habits, hardware, and aspirations.

Casual Players

If you play Fortnite casually and have a mid-range PC, a 144Hz monitor might be a more budget-friendly option that still offers a massive improvement over standard 60Hz displays. For casual gaming, the difference between 144Hz and 165Hz may not justify the additional expense.

Competitive Players

For dedicated Fortnite players with high-end PCs, the marginal gains from a 165Hz monitor can be invaluable. In the heat of competition, smoother visuals and faster reaction times can provide the slight edge needed to dominate in tournaments or high-skill matches.
